An outside the box changeup this time. The (sound) title track of the quirky Rachel Lucas classic aussie cult film Bondi Tsunami. The name of the track is Some Men are like Buses by the Lost Highways . I find the comparison intriguing.
The film itself is about Japanese surf culture in Australia and chronicles a road trip up the east coast in an EK Holden wagon. On the trip they meet G man from (and to) Nimbin and discover our fondness for everything that is large.
